Output 2eaa552db84aa3276ea34a3742ef44c267541802c3a5f8e6873688fdbdd5fc31:10

value
587000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9e5b014300ea15aa2b00eea63363667557dd7ebe OP_EQUAL
address
3G8KhzA1h6gpZhjaTN75oNw3baTS2hze4T
transaction
2eaa552db84aa3276ea34a3742ef44c267541802c3a5f8e6873688fdbdd5fc31
spent
true